Output ded6620c2693eb24bbb8bb4bd9d9c969ce76f2d32c83faad357778fb67f1b525:0

value
89180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c960f93268d15e6f1cb7d4e1dbaa8e91e4628e OP_EQUAL
address
3CyYHBbAWB6BRXAe9UypZYitfNvWYaRk9s
transaction
ded6620c2693eb24bbb8bb4bd9d9c969ce76f2d32c83faad357778fb67f1b525
spent
true